*Published August 14, 1953 - The Courier-Times, New Castle, IN

Mrs. Mae Kraft, 59, Of Ogden Dies After Illness

KNIGHTSTOWN - Mrs. Mae Kraft, age 59, wife of Ferdinand Kraft of Ogden, died this morning in Henry County Hospital after a long illness. She was born in Alexandria, IN but had lived in Odgen for fifty-one years.
She was a member of the Ogden Methodist Church.
Mae is survived by her husband, Ferdinand Kraft of Ogden; two daughters: Mrs. Barbara D. Solomon of New Castle and Mrs. Ruth Ann Sanders of Ogden; a son, William Kraft of Knightstown; two grandsons: Ronnie Kraft and David Sanders; and a brother, Alfred Longwell of Ogden.
The body has been taken to the Moffitt-Schweizer Funeral Home in Knightstown where friends may call after 7:00 p.m. tonight. Funeral services will be held Sunday at 2:00 p.m. in the funeral home with Reverend Maurine Fisher officiating. Burial will be in Glen Cove Cemetery.
